Deprecated: Return type of Requests_Cookie_Jar::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Cookie/Jar.php on line 63

Deprecated: Return type of Requests_Cookie_Jar::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Cookie/Jar.php on line 73

Deprecated: Return type of Requests_Cookie_Jar::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Cookie/Jar.php on line 89

Deprecated: Return type of Requests_Cookie_Jar::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Cookie/Jar.php on line 102

Deprecated: Return type of Requests_Cookie_Jar::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Cookie/Jar.php on line 111

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etExists($key) should either be compatible with ArrayAccess::offsetExists(mixed $offset): bool,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 40

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etGet($key) should either be compatible with ArrayAccess::offsetGet(mixed $offset): mixed,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 51

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etSet($key, $value) should either be compatible with ArrayAccess::offsetSet(mixed $offset, mixed $value):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 68

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::offsetUnset($key) should either be compatible with ArrayAccess::offsetUnset(mixed $offset): void,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 82

Deprecated: Return type of Requests_Utility_CaseInsensitiveDictionary::getIterator() should either be compatible with IteratorAggregate::getIterator(): Traversable, or the #[\ReturnTypeWillChange] attribute should be used to temporarily suppress the notice in /home/bernabauer/www.bernabauer.com/wp-includes/Requests/Utility/CaseInsensitiveDictionary.php on line 91
Como montar volumes automaticamente no OS X – bernabauer.com

Como montar volumes automaticamente no OS X

Um dos problemas que eu tinha com meu Time Capsule é que o OS X não montava automaticamente o volume compartilhado que criei. Para alguns programas isto pode ser um grande problema, já que a ausência do volume pode gerar uma falha de configuração fatal. Resolver este problema é simples. Você pode usar uma receita que funciona toda vez que você liga o computador.

Esta primeira solução é simples, mas limitada. Tem muita gente que não desligar o computador e o coloca apenas o dito para dormir. Outro fator importante que mostra a limitação desta solução é que se você ligar o seu notebook num lugar onde o seu volume não está presente um erro pode aparecer. Nada demais, mas se você não quiser instalar um programa para fazer a montagem de volumes de maneira automática, esta é a solução para você.

Tudo que você precisa fazer é ir em System Preferences>Accounts>Login Items e clicar no botão “+”, selecionar “Time Capsule Disk” e adicionar ao “Login Items”. Toda vez que você ligar o seu computador vai aparecer uma janela do Finder com o volume que foi montado.

Uma maneira de não mostrar a janela é criar um script usando o Automator. Para tal faça o seguinte:

  • Abra o Automator
  • Clique em Custom Action
  • Selecione Files & Folders
  • Inclua “Get Specified Servers” no workflow
  • Configure para montar o seu Time Capsule
  • Inclua “Connect to Servers” no workflow
  • Salve como uma aplicação
  • Inclua no “Login Items” de sua conta

Simples até agora, certo? Talvez esta alternativa para a primeira solução seja um pouco mais complicada, mas funciona legal sem programa algum.

O segundo método para montar automaticamente um volume no OS X requer um programa. Cá entre nós o programa é a melhor solução, aliás, dá para fazer uma penca de coisas com este programa, vai muito além de apenas montar um volume automaticamente. Sem falar que é uma solução mais elegante.

O programa se chama MarcoPolo. Ele é um programa que verifica o contexto computacional no qual seu computador está funcionando. Você pode determinar diversos contextos e regras para identificar o contexto que desejar.

Para o caso da montagem do volume do Time Capsule a minha recomendação é configurá-lo para identificar o SSID da sua rede wireless criada pelo TC. Assim, toda vez que o MarcoPolo identificar a rede wireless ele vai montar o volume para você.

Via Google Groups.


Publicado

em

por

Comentários

Uma resposta para “Como montar volumes automaticamente no OS X”

  1. Avatar de Alexander
    Alexander

    excelente dica! valeu mesmo

Deixe um com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*